WYD: Inter-religious Trees

The August 2 tree planting ceremony at the Tropical Botanical Garden in Lisbon during World Youth Day was inter-religious.

Each of the six trees was associated with one of six religious denominations: Taoism, Hinduism, Buddhism, Judaism, Christianity and Islam.

Among the representatives were Vatican Secretary of State Parolin, and Lisbon Patriarch Clemente.
